What is Select?
Rostered Select (RS) hockey is a bridge between house league hockey and a more competitive level of hockey. All house league players are invited to try out for the RS team for their particular age group. If a player is chosen, and agrees to join the RS team, the player still plays with their house league (HL) team as well as the RS team. These 2 teams run independently of each other. The RS team will play against neighboring towns' RS teams and may also play in up to 3 tournaments throughout the season.
What is the cost for Select?
There is an additional cost for joining a RS team, parents should be prepared to pay Select fees per player in addition to the HL registration fee. Those amounts fluctuate depending on team fundraising efforts, sponsorships, etc. The head coach and team manager will provide a budget for expected team finances at the beginning of the season, and the team may acquire sponsorship or organize fundraising events to offset the team expenses.
